Design and Materials
The design of a conservatory must match the existing architecture of the home. Typical materials consist of:
uPVC: Durable and low-maintenance, perfect for modern homes.Aluminium: Provides a streamlined, contemporary look with good thermal efficiency.Timber: Offers a warm, natural visual, though it needs more maintenance.Orientation and Location
The positioning of the conservatory is important for optimizing sunshine exposure. South-facing conservatories receive the most sunlight, making them ideal for plant growth however possibly overheating in summertime. East and West orientations offer a balance, with early morning and evening sun, respectively.
Budgeting for Your Conservatory
Developing a budget is essential, as costs can differ commonly based on design, products, and labor. Here's a rough estimate table showing the average expenses associated with various kinds of conservatories:
TypeAverage Cost (₤)Average Size (sq feet)NotesVictorian Conservatory12,000 - 25,000150 - 300High aesthetic appealEdwardian Conservatory10,000 - 20,000150 - 300Efficient area useLean-to Conservatory7,000 - 15,000100 - 200Suitable for small areasGable-Front Conservatory15,000 - 30,000150 - 350Large with high ceilingsP-Shaped Conservatory20,000 - 35,000200 - 400Versatile, expansive layout

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)1. Do I require planning permission for a conservatory?
In many cases, you do not need preparing permission if your conservatory fulfills particular requirements connected to size and area. However, it's constantly best to consult your local preparation authority.
2. The length of time does it require to construct a conservatory?
The construction time can vary depending on the type and complexity of the design. Generally, it takes between 4 to 12 weeks from start to complete.
3. Are conservatories energy-efficient?
Yes, Modern Edwardian Conservatory Installation conservatories can be constructed with energy-efficient materials and technologies, such as double-glazed windows and thermal insulation, reducing heat loss and general energy costs.
4. Can I use my conservatory year-round?
Yes, with correct insulation and temperature level control systems like heating & cooling, a conservatory can be enjoyed year-round.
5. What is the very best way to maintain a conservatory?
Regular cleansing of the glass and frames, guaranteeing drain systems are clear, and watching out for any signs of wear and tear will help keep the look and performance of your conservatory.
